“Un passo avanti tanti dietro,” the retrospective of Marion Baruch presented by Museo Novecento, extends its dialogue to Polimoda, offering an immersive encounter with one of the most compelling and cosmopolitan voices in contemporary art.

Curated by Sergio Risaliti and Stefania Rispoli in collaboration with Manifattura Tabacchi, the exhibition unveils a series of monumental textile installations at Polimoda—works that have cemented Baruch’s international legacy.

These pieces, crafted from discarded textiles, articulate a poetic tension between presence and absence, material and void. Embracing transparency and color as expressive tools, Baruch’s work redefines emptiness not as a lack, but as a space of possibility—an open passage to infinite artistic interpretations.

Spanning Museo Novecento, Polimoda, and Manifattura Tabacchi, this exhibition traces over six decades of artistic exploration, mapping Baruch’s ability to intertwine materiality and meaning with remarkable sensitivity. On view from March 15 to June 8, it invites reflection on the profound dialogue between fashion, art, and the spaces in between.
